Bey was born and raised in Cairo, and at an early age went underwent training in an Egyptian Coptic Temple. Ultimately emerging as a “seven-ring Master,” Bey traveled to America in 1926 intending to demonstrate to Harry Houdini—who had launched a campaign aimed at debunking spiritualist phenomena—feats of mind over matter that Houdini would be unable to explain.
When Houdini died before Bey found an audience with him, Bey remained in America and caused a sensation with a series of public demonstrations, including multiple live burials, permitting skewers to be stuck into his flesh, and mesmerizing animals.
In 1937, Bey moved to Los Angeles and founded the Coptic Fellowship of America, through which he continued his demonstrations and disseminated his teachings, in part via a home study course titled “How to Master Your Life,” with topics that included “The Law of Vibration: Energy, Electricity, Magnetism,” “Metaphysics and Mysticism,” and “The Magical Power of the Mind to Form and Re-Form.”
Hamid Bey passed away on July 16th 1976.voir moins
